而在Windows7操作系统上配置MySQL的环境变量,则是让MySQL命令在任何终端窗口中都能直接使用的关键步骤
本文将详细讲解如何在Windows7中配置MySQL的环境变量,确保你能高效地使用MySQL数据库
一、准备工作 在开始配置环境变量之前,请确保你的计算机上已经安装了MySQL数据库
如果尚未安装,可以从MySQL官方网站下载并按照提示进行安装
安装过程中,请记下MySQL的安装路径,默认情况下,它可能类似于`C:Program FilesMySQLMySQL Server8.0`
这个路径在后续配置环境变量时会用到
二、配置环境变量 2.1 打开环境变量设置界面 在Windows7中,配置环境变量的步骤如下: 1.右击“计算机”图标,选择“属性”
2. 在弹出的窗口中,点击左侧的“高级系统设置”
3. 在“系统属性”窗口中,点击“环境变量”按钮
2.2 设置MYSQL_HOME变量 虽然直接配置Path变量也可以让MySQL命令生效,但推荐先设置一个MYSQL_HOME变量,这样做的好处在于可以更好地管理MySQL的安装路径,同时也便于后续可能的升级或路径更改
1. 在“环境变量”窗口中,找到“系统变量”区域,点击“新建”
2. 在“变量名”框中输入`MYSQL_HOME`
3. 在“变量值”框中输入MySQL的安装路径,例如`C:Program FilesMySQLMySQL Server8.0`
4. 点击“确定”保存设置
2.3 编辑Path变量 Path变量是在命令行中访问各种命令的重要变量
接下来,我们需要将MySQL的bin目录添加到Path变量中
1. 在“环境变量”窗口中,找到“系统变量”区域中的Path变量,选中后点击“编辑”
2. 在“变量值”框的末尾添加MySQL的bin目录路径,例如`C:Program FilesMySQLMySQL Server8.0bin`
注意,不同的路径之间要用分号(;)分隔
3. 点击“确定”保存修改
三、验证环境变量配置 配置完成后,我们需要验证环境变量是否设置成功
步骤如下: 1. 按Win + R组合键打开“运行”窗口
2. 输入`cmd`,按回车键进入命令行窗口
3. 在命令行窗口中输入`mysql --version`命令
4. 如果配置成功,你将看到MySQL的版本信息
例如,可能会显示类似于“mysqlVer8.0.xx for Win64 on x86_64(MySQL Community Server - GPL)”的信息
5. 如果出现“未找到命令”的提示,则说明配置尚未成功
请返回之前的步骤,检查路径是否正确,并确保所有窗口都已保存更改
四、环境变量配置的优点与影响 正确配置MySQL的环境变量后,你将享受到诸多便利: 1.易于访问命令行:无需每次使用MySQL时都手动切换到安装目录,只需在命令行中输入`mysql`即可启动MySQL命令行工具
2.提高开发效率:环境变量的配置使得数据库操作更加便捷,从而提高了开发效率
3.便于批处理和自动化:在脚本或批处理文件中,可以直接使用MySQL命令,无需担心路径问题
4.支持多工具集成:环境变量的配置为MySQL与其他开发工具(如IDE、版本控制系统等)的集成提供了便利
然而,如果环境变量配置不当,也可能带来一些不便: 1.路径错误导致命令无效:如果配置的路径不正确,MySQL命令将无法识别,从而导致操作失败
2.安全隐患:将MySQL的bin目录添加到Path变量中,可能会暴露一些敏感信息或命令给不必要的用户
因此,在配置环境变量时,请确保只有需要访问MySQL的用户才有权限访问这些路径
五、常见问题与解决方案 在配置MySQL环境变量的过程中,可能会遇到一些常见问题
以下是一些常见的解决方案: 1.路径中包含空格:如果MySQL的安装路径中包含空格(如默认的`C:Program Files...`),请确保在添加路径时使用引号将路径括起来(尽管在Windows的环境变量设置中通常不需要这样做,但在某些情况下可能会遇到路径解析问题)
然而,在配置MySQL环境变量时,通常不需要对包含空格的路径进行特殊处理,因为Windows系统能够正确解析这类路径
2.权限问题:如果无法修改环境变量,可能是因为当前用户没有足够的权限
请尝试以管理员身份运行命令提示符或系统设置窗口
3.命令提示符未更新:在修改环境变量后,需要关闭并重新打开命令提示符窗口,以便使新的环境变量生效
4.版本冲突:如果系统中安装了多个版本的MySQL,请确保在Path变量中添加的是你想要使用的版本的bin目录路径
六、结语 通过本文的详细讲解,你应该已经能够在Windows7系统中成功配置MySQL的环境变量
这一配置将使你在使用MySQL数据库时更加便捷高效
良好的环境配置不仅为你的数据库管理和开发打下了坚实的基础,还为你日后的学习和工作提供了极大的便利
记住,配置环境变量只是使用MySQL的第一步
要想充分发挥MySQL的潜力,还需要深入学习其数据库管理、SQL语句、索引优化等方面的知识
希望本文能为你提供一个良好的开端,祝你在MySQL的使用中事半功倍!